High-Quality Materials and Construction
One of the standout features of the Kidd 240 is its use of boron steel blade carriers and blades. Boron steel is known for its exceptional hardness and strength, which makes it highly resistant to wear and tear. The blades have a hard exterior coupled with a ductile center, effectively withstanding impact and prolonging the overall life of the mower.
Twin Rotor System
The twin rotor design of the Kidd 240 includes free swinging blades, which play a crucial role in reducing shock loads on the gearbox. This innovative feature effectively prevents expensive gearbox failures, ensuring that your machine remains operational for longer periods with minimal downtime.
Streamlined and User-Centric Design
The streamlined structure of the Kidd 240 is specifically designed to eliminate debris build-up and water trapping. This not only keeps the mower cleaner during operation but also significantly reduces the risk of rust and other damage caused by moisture. Additionally, parabolic skids on the mower minimize field marking by easily sliding over the ground without digging in or scuffing the surface, particularly during turns.
Innovative Skid and Linkage System
The unique lower link flotation system allows the Kidd 240 to follow the ground closely, thereby preventing unnecessary wear to both the field and the equipment. Deep cranked blades ensure that the gearbox remains safe from potential harm, adding another layer of durability to the overall system.

Specifications at a Glance
- Tractor HP Requirement: 45hp to 120hp
- Overall Width: 2.66m
- Cutting Width: 2.40m
- Cutting Height: 60mm – 200mm
- Weight: 410kg
- Linkage: Cat 2 linkage
- Offset: N/A
- Rotors: Twin rotor, with 15mm boron steel blade carriers
- Blades: Free swinging, 15mm boron steel blades
- Skids: Parabolic skids
- PTO Speed: 540 rpm PTO
